      6. It is better to go slowly than fast. Ethanol can enter the blood within five minutes after drinking alcohol, and the concentration of ethanol in the blood can reach its peak within 30 to 120 minutes. If you drink alcohol quickly, the concentration of ethanol in your blood will rise quickly, and you will soon be in a drunken state. If you drink it slowly, your body will have enough time to decompose ethanol, and the amount of ethanol produced will be less, making it less likely to get drunk.
